Every occupation has a unique profile. For Gem and Diamond Workers, the Bureau of Labor Statistics and O*NET classify the day-to-day work broadly as: Fabricate, finish, or evaluate the quality of gems and diamonds used in jewelry or industrial tools.

Job Title & Hierarchy Code (SOC) Gem and Diamond Workers #51-9071.06

Core Skills & Abilities

  • Assign polish, symmetry, and clarity grades to stones, according to established grading systems.

  • Identify and document stones' clarity characteristics, using plot diagrams.

  • Sort rough diamonds into categories based on shape, size, color, and quality.

  • Examine gem surfaces and internal structures, using polariscopes, refractometers, microscopes, and other optical instruments, to differentiate between stones, to identify rare specimens, or to detect flaws, defects, or peculiarities affecting gem values.

  • Estimate wholesale and retail value of gems, following pricing guides, market fluctuations, and other relevant economic factors.

  • Examine gems during processing to ensure accuracy of angles and positions of cuts or bores, using magnifying glasses, loupes, or shadowgraphs.

  • Hold stones, gems, dies, or styluses against rotating plates, wheels, saws, or slitters to cut, shape, slit, grind, or polish them.

  • Dismantle lapping, boring, cutting, polishing, and shaping equipment and machinery to clean and lubricate it.

  • Secure gems or diamonds in holders, chucks, dops, lapidary sticks, or blocks for cutting, polishing, grinding, drilling, or shaping.

  • Measure sizes of stones' bore holes and cuts to ensure adherence to specifications, using precision measuring instruments.

  • Select shaping wheels for tasks, and mix and apply abrasives, bort, or polishing compounds.

  • Immerse stones in prescribed chemical solutions to determine specific gravities and key properties of gemstones or substitutes.

  • Examine diamonds or gems to ascertain the shape, cut, and width of cut stones, or to select the cuts that will result in the biggest, best quality stones.

  • Advise customers and others on the best use of gems to create attractive jewelry items.
